Hot Cracking
Definition
Solidification cracking or liquation cracking that occurs at elevated temperature during or just after welding. Driven by liquid films of low-melting impurity segregates at grain boundaries, not hydrogen-related.

Common questions
How does hot cracking differ from hydrogen-induced cold cracking in a weld failure examination?+
Hot cracking occurs at high temperature during solidification, driven by low-melting-point impurities forming liquid films at grain boundaries, while cold cracking develops later at near-ambient temperature and is driven by trapped hydrogen and residual stress, so the two require different remedies.
Which weld or base metal conditions make hot cracking more likely?+
High levels of sulfur or phosphorus in the base or filler metal, high restraint during welding, and certain alloy compositions prone to wide freezing ranges all increase the risk of liquid films persisting long enough to crack under solidification shrinkage stress.
